So just what do we ask for and how much will it be compared to Norf and the Suns?
In 2019, the Suns got a massive leg up. Pick 1 and 3 other top end picks plus the additional spots and pre-listing
In draft capital, it was something over 6,000 points so more than 2 x Pick1 in value.
In 2022 and then again in 2023, Laura Kane gave her old side a mix of picks needing to be traded plus 3 late R1 picks plus extra rookie spots.
In draft capital, it was worth Pick 1 and say pick 10.
